The clear()
function:
Clears the console window
Deletes objects from the global environment
Deletes plots and plot history from the Plots window
Unloads all but base packages (unless detach=FALSE
)
Releases memory (garbage collection)
R scripts and Rmarkdown files are left untouched. No objects saved to disk are affected.
This is a good way to start a fresh R session without having to quit and restart RStudio. Additionally, any script or Rmarkdown files remain open, the current working directory is unchanged, and you remain in any open project.
